Carnelian / #b31b1b Hex Color Code

#b31b1b Paint ChipThe color carnelian with hexadecimal color code #b31b1b is a shade of red. In the RGB color model #b31b1b is comprised of 70.2% red, 10.59% green and 10.59% blue. In the HSL color space #b31b1b has a hue of 0° (degrees), 74% saturation and 40% lightness. This color has an approximate wavelength of 611.37 nm. This color is used in the Cornell University seal, Cornell University School of Industrial and Labor Relations seal and Cornell Big Red logo.
